Rhossilli Ledges, Gower

It is possible to catch smoothound from this mark from about mid - august. Two years back we had them to about 6lb but we werent even targeting them! We returned about 3wks ago and pulled a very small smoothie out and only managed to get back there this Tuesday.
Fished from 5hrs before high tide (had to wait for enough water so setting up was nice and relaxed!). We both fished two rods, one was used to scratch around close in for smaller species and the other had a clipped down pulley right out. Had big problems with spider crabs removing baits AND hooks!!! Managed one small whiting??? on the early flood (it was definately a whiting, strange but it gets weirder!). Absolutely nothing exciting happened until 1hr before high tide when the surface erupted 20yds out with small fry and mackerel jumping clear of the water. I decided to try some small fry feathers and we pulled out 11 mackerel. Unfortunately not expecting to be fishing for mackerel I didnt have a fixed spool and so it was only a matter of time before the multiplier had too much loose line on to cast. I dropped the feathers straight down the side so that I could sort the reel out and managed to catch a small pollack! Happy with this I jigged the feathers straight down as if on a boat and caught another pin whiting!!!

Unfortunately no smoothound action but a bad session was thankfully saved right at the end!!
